Washington State Requirements

Here's what food trucks need to know about insurance requirements in Washington State:

Washington food trucks need a mobile food unit permit
Business license required in each city you operate
Commercial auto insurance for the vehicle
General liability typically required by event venues
Health department inspection and permits

Frequently Asked Questions

What insurance does a food truck need in Washington?

Washington food trucks need commercial auto insurance, general liability, and often property coverage for equipment. Event venues typically require $1M liability coverage.

How much is food truck insurance in Washington?

Food truck insurance in Washington typically costs $79.99 to $249.99 per month. This includes commercial auto and general liability. Costs depend on vehicle value and revenue.

Do I need commercial auto insurance for my food truck?

Yes, personal auto insurance does not cover vehicles used for business. You need commercial auto insurance that covers the food truck and any liability from driving.

What does food truck liability insurance cover?

Food truck liability covers customer injuries, foodborne illness claims, property damage, and completed operations. It protects you if a customer gets sick or injured.
